Tuulekõrgus
Tuulekõrgus refers to the height of waves generated by wind. It is a crucial parameter in oceanography and meteorology, influencing various marine activities and coastal processes. The tuulekõrgus is not simply the depth of the water but rather the vertical distance from the wave trough to the wave crest. Several factors influence its magnitude, including wind speed, duration the wind has been blowing, and the fetch, which is the uninterrupted distance over which the wind blows across the water. Stronger winds, longer durations, and larger fetches generally lead to higher waves. Understanding tuulekõrgus is vital for maritime safety, as it directly impacts the stability of vessels and the feasibility of navigation. It also plays a significant role in coastal erosion, sediment transport, and the design of coastal defense structures. Wave buoys and satellite altimetry are common methods used to measure and monitor tuulekõrgus globally. Forecasting tuulekõrgus is an essential component of marine weather forecasts, providing critical information for surfers, fishermen, and offshore industries. The concept is fundamental to understanding wave dynamics and their impact on the marine environment.
